The Palo Verde <http://www.housing.uci.edu/gfh/PV/pvhome.html> (home to
several FoRK'ees) parking lots were cleverly designed to have exactly the
same number of slots as tennants, a subset of which are marked handicapped,
plus about 30 visitor slots. For a total of 200 apartments. Since it
is nigh impossible to live around here without a car, and quite a few
grad student "families" actually contain more cars than official tennants,
the result is that all of the spaces are filled on weekday nights if the
garages are not being used to hold actual cars. Life sucks when there
is no other legal parking within a mile of the apartments.

So, periodically the PV staff go around and abuse people who aren't
using the garage as a parking space, and tow anything that looks like
it has been in one place too long. Since there are only a few garages
per building (assigned by seniority, one per apartment), Rohit would
be screaming like a stuck pig if they took his away.
